Appropriate Preposition:

  • Occupied with ( নিয়োজিত (কাজ) ) He is occupied with his studies.
  • Overcome with ( দমন করা ) He was overcome with fatigue.
  • Rob of ( অপহরণ করা ) Somebody robbed him of his purse.
  • Deaf to ( শুনতে অনিচ্ছুক ) He is deaf to my request.
  • Play on ( বাজানো ) He played on guitar.
  • Refer to ( বিচারার্থে পাঠানো ) Refer the matter to him for enquiry.

Idioms:

  • Cats and dogs ( মূষল ধারে ) It was raining cats and dogs.
  • Hard and fast ( বাঁধা ধরা ) There is no such hard and fast rule in this matter.
  • cringing flatterer ( খঁয়ের খা )
  • set a naught ( কলা দেখানো )
  • Take one to task ( তিরস্কার করা ) He was taken to task for negligence of duty.
  • By no means ( কোন ভাবেই না ) I shall by no means call on him.
